Frequently asked questions about George B Weatherbee School

How many students attend George B Weatherbee School?

George B Weatherbee School has 381 students enrolled. It is an elementary school in Hampden, ME. CCD year-over-year: 294 (2022-23) → 267 (2023-24), down 27.

What is the student-teacher ratio at George B Weatherbee School?

The student-teacher ratio at George B Weatherbee School is 17.3:1, which is 56% higher than the Maine average of 11.1:1 and 10% higher than the national average of 15.7:1.

What percentage of students receive free lunch at George B Weatherbee School?

19.0% of students at George B Weatherbee School are eligible for free lunch, compared to the Maine average of 34.0%.

What is the racial and ethnic makeup of George B Weatherbee School?

The largest demographic group at George B Weatherbee School is White at 89.8% of enrollment, in Hampden, ME.

What is the Resource Investment Index for George B Weatherbee School?

George B Weatherbee School has a Resource Investment Index of 52/100 (higher reported resources relative to schools nationally) based on 4 factors: student-teacher ratio, gifted-program reporting, counselor availability, chronic absenteeism.
